Mini Gastric Bypass: What Is It and How It Helps

Gastric bypass surgeries help people deal with obesity and prevent life-threatening conditions related to it. However, traditional bypass may be too intensive. For this reason, a mini gastric bypass gives an edge to those requiring similar results to the traditional one but does not want the complicated procedure.

intestine

Mini gastric bypass can help solve weight problems by minimizing the stomach size by 75% and bypassing five to seven feet of the large and small intestines, based on your health and lifestyle. Consequently, the body’s capacity to absorb and consume food and calories decreases.

During the procedure, a small part of the stomach will be reshaped to serve as a new stomach pouch that will house food consumption. Meanwhile, the other part of the old stomach functions just the same, but it will no longer be loaded with food. After measuring the length of the to-be bypassed small intestine that connects to the larger separated stomach, the bypassed point of the small intestine will be connected to the new stomach pouch.

It is, in comparison to the traditional 4-hour procedure, performed expertly within 60 to 90 minutes only. Moreover, since it reduces weight and food intake, the patient’s risk for hypertension, high cholesterol, and sleep apnea drops and, if existing, will be easier to manage.

The best aspect of this surgery is that it is a reversible procedure, unlike gastric bypass or gastric sleeve.

The mini gastric bypass procedure divides the stomach into two pouches, an upper pouch and lower pouch. The lower portion of the small intestine is connected to the smaller upper pouch. The new smaller stomach pouch assists in getting fuller quicker and helps one to feel fuller longer allowing one to lose weight quicker.

Surgically resecting the small, upper pouch to the lower portion of one’s bowels, results in the food not being completely broken down, absorbed, or processed within one’s system before exiting the body.

Because this is a laparoscopic procedure, and no large incision is needed to perform mini gastric bypass surgery, there is a lower risk of large surgical scars or a hernia. This procedure has a shorter operating time, and fewer post-op complications reported.

What Happens During Mini Gastric Bypass Surgery

Before this surgery, general anesthesia is received allowing the patient to stay asleep and allowing the patient to remain pain-free. Insertion of a breathing tube (endotracheal tube) into the windpipe allows for breathing during the operation.

CO2 has filled the abdominal cavity allowing the surgeon to have room to perform the procedure comfortably. Bariatric surgical trocars are placed within the belly. A trocar is a specialized tool will a hollow tube for surgeons to accurately perform surgery using special surgical equipment, including a laparoscopic video camera and other laparoscopic instruments. These five trocars are utilized by the surgeon to create a stomach pouch, which is sealed by an endoscopic cutter/stapler.

The bypassed section of the small intestines connects to the new stomach. This connection point is called an “anastomosis.” The anastomosis is placed with sutures.
